[QUOTE=paulunderwood;358777]What weaknesses does 14...a5 have for us? It prevents White's bishop taking it on a3 later on. :smile:[/QUOTE]
[QUOTE=paulunderwood;358780]Doh! I meant a7.[/QUOTE] My initial reaction is that ...a5 is a good move in general, keeping the option open of following up with ...a4 as an alternative to ...b4. Very importantly, it also prevents their move b4 which they are possibly threatening (if we take twice on b4 in reply they take on a7). However, they are also threatening to play d4. If we leave them to their devices on that, they can follow it up with e5 creating a pawn wedge which could cramp us. (It could also weaken their white squares though. It's double-edged.) We could play 14...e5 to counter this latter plan of theirs. The plus side of the move is that it fixes their e pawn on e4 where it can be a weakness if we undermine its defence by playing ...c4 later. The down side is that they can reply 15.b4. And that's a serious down side. Perhaps we need to decide whether it's more important to prevent them playing b4 or to prevent them playing d4. At the moment I'm not at all sure. |

My general opinions after reading the lines suggested by Rich and Paul:
[LIST=1][*]If we allow them to play Be3xc5 before we have castled, developing our king's rook will be awkward.[*]I like our move ...c4 in many lines where they construct a pawn wedge with pawns on d4 and e5, but I see no reason to completely close the position with ...d5 as well. The d-file, if opened, is to our advantage because our rooks can get in quicker than theirs (thanks to their silly knight on d1), and the d5 square is an excellent one for our knight if we don't occupy it with our own pawn.[/LIST]This is all still to come, though.
